Château Saint-Martin & Spa
Peaceful hilltop Old World Castle

Hidden away in the leafy heights of the Riviera backcountry, this stone castle, built on ancient ruins of a Knights Templar promontory, still exudes historic charm and a slightly old-fashioned vibe. Highlights: stupendous panoramic views, an outdoor pool in an olive grove and rare vintages from the underground wine cellar. The restaurant Le Saint-Martin’s newly arrived chef Jean-Luc Lefrançois, excels in refined Mediterranean-style cuisine.
